"Addresses" presents a collection of insightful sermons and addresses by Professor Henry Drummond, a prominent figure known for his engaging and spiritually enriching lectures. Drummond's work explores themes of Christian life, faith, and practical spirituality, delivered with clarity and intellectual rigor. These addresses offer timeless wisdom and continue to inspire readers seeking a deeper understanding of Christian teachings.
This collection showcases Drummond's talent for making complex theological concepts accessible to a broad audience. His ability to blend scientific understanding with Christian faith made him a beloved speaker and writer.
